A Class four worker from the Delhi Jal Board has died from the coronavirus infection, officials said on Saturday.
“The group D employee died of Covid. He was also suffering from pneumonia and was admitted at Lok Nayak Hospital on May 22, where he died. The case has been forwarded for compensation,” the official told IANS.

The India Meteorological Department (IMD) on Saturday said that a low pressure area will form in the Arabian Sea in the next 48 hours and will move towards the Gujarat and north Maharashtra coasts till June 3.
The IMD, in its daily bulletin, stated, "A low pressure area would form over Southeast-eastcentral Arabian Sea during next 48 hrs. To intensify into depression during subsequent 48 hours with possibility of further intensification. To move north-northwestwards towards Gujarat and north Maharashtra coasts till June 3."
A low pressure area and a depression are the first two levels on the IMD's eight-category scale used to classify cyclones based on their intensity.
The weather bureau said that under the influence of the likely formation of a low pressure system over the Arabian Sea, conditions will become favourable from June 1 for the onset of monsoon over Kerala.
Two storms are forming over the Arabian Sea, one lies off the African coast and is likely to move over Oman and Yemen, while the other is placed close to India.
